Handover: doc linter (Proseguard). Runs on every merge to main; checks headings, dead anchors, and style glossary. Rule configs in the lint/ dir — one file per rule, keep it that way. False positives on code blocks are known; suppress inline, don't disable the rule. CI job is cached; bump the cache key if rules change. Rule reference and suppression syntax documented here:

operations page: https://gitlab.qirvansys.corp/pages/dash/projects/42db8b449d30

- [ ] Key ceremony step 9 — Matchgrove GC-pause mitigation keys. Plugin authors: after the new low-pause collector config is signed, re-sign your plugin manifests against the updated trust root or the matcher will reject them at load. Verification takes under a minute per plugin. If the signing sandbox asks to unseal the ceremony bundle, use the recovery passphrase given just below.

strongbox words: oliael-gilax-lamael

## Deployment: Docs Linter

Hey support folks — Proseweep is the little linter that yells about broken links and stale screenshots in our help articles. It runs on every publish, so if an article won't go live, this is usually why. It picks up its settings from the values below.

config for yahof-tajop:
zorath:
  pin: 7493
  metrics_host: metrics.zorath.tolvaqsys.internal
  tenant: praiel
  seal: seal_fd9cd4f1

Handover — StageGrid seat-map renderer (Priya → Olen)

Heads up for the release: the renderer for the Marlowe Hall layout now draws balcony tiers with the new canvas pipeline, and it's noticeably snappier. Two caveats — zoom past 400% still blurs seat labels, and the accessible-seating overlay flickers on older tablets; both are ticketed, neither blocks release. Feature flags live in the sealed release config. To unseal it when you cut the build, use the recovery passphrase that appears right below.

unlock words, bawef-kahap: sorax-sorir-quenys-aldok

/*
 * BranchReaper client setup
 *
 * Plugin authors: BranchReaper scans repositories nightly and flags
 * branches with no commits in 90 days. Your plugin receives these
 * candidates via the hooks below and may veto deletion. All calls to
 * the internal ReaperCore service must be authenticated; the client
 * handles retries and backoff for you. For local plugin development
 * against the sandbox instance, initialize the client with the key
 * provided below.
 */

gateway credential: vxb7-VKxkMeC